Best Online Platforms to Teach English Through Conversation

Freelance or Platform?

Teaching English online through conversation can be done in two main ways: freelancing or using a platform. Each option comes with its own set of advantages and drawbacks, and the choice often depends on your goals, experience, and ability to handle the administrative aspects of your teaching career.

Freelancing: Freedom and Flexibility

One of the biggest advantages of freelancing is the complete freedom it offers. You can set your own rates, choose your hours, and decide on the type of lessons you want to provide. This allows you to build a more personal relationship with your students, as you handle all interactions directly. However, this freedom comes with a price: you must also manage marketing, accounting, and the search for new students. It’s a challenge that requires time and management skills.

Teaching on a Platform: Structured and Supportive

The best online platforms to teach English through conversation provide a more structured environment for teachers. These platforms already attract a large number of students, making it easier to find learners. Additionally, they often handle administrative tasks like billing and payments. However, they also take a commission from your lessons, reducing your earnings per session. Furthermore, you’ll need to follow the platform’s rules and adapt your schedule to meet student demand.

Here’s a breakdown of the best online platforms to teach English through conversation:

💻 Amazing Talker:

  • Pros: Great flexibility in scheduling and the ability to set your own rates. The platform attracts a large number of students and offers support for teachers.

  • Cons: Takes a commission from your lessons, which can reduce your earnings. The algorithm favors teachers with numerous reviews, making it hard for newcomers to get started.

🌐 Preply:

  • Pros: High visibility and a large base of international students. Allows you to create intro videos to stand out. The platform also provides resources for teachers.

  • Cons: High commission rates, especially for new teachers. Your lesson rates need to be competitive to attract students, which can impact your income.

📚 iTalki:

  • Pros: Very popular with language learners, with a large and active community. Allows you to set your own rates and choose your hours.

  • Cons: Competition is strong, making it challenging to get students quickly. The platform takes a commission from every lesson.

📝 Superprof:

  • Pros: No commission on lessons. Teachers pay a monthly subscription to be listed. Option to offer both online and in-person lessons.

  • Cons: Requires marketing efforts to stand out among other teachers. No administrative support from the platform, so all management tasks are your responsibility.

🔗 Classgap:

  • Pros: Platform with an integrated whiteboard and interactive tools to make lessons more dynamic. Good management of payments and administration.

  • Cons: Less visibility compared to more established platforms. The platform also takes a commission from your lessons.

Best Online Platforms to Teach English Through Conversation: A Strategic Choice

The choice between freelancing and using a platform depends on your priorities. If you’re looking for complete autonomy and are willing to invest time in managing your career, freelancing might be the best option. On the other hand, if you prefer a steady flow of students without worrying about logistical aspects, online teaching platforms are an ideal solution.
